HEAD COACH Salary range: £16,000-20,000 Department: Nottingham Forest Community Trust Responsible to: Football Development Projects Manager Employment: Full-time permanent Closing date: 23 June 2017 Nottingham Forest Community Trust are looking for a suitably qualified and experienced Head Coach to deliver high quality physical activity sessions across a variety of programmes. Duties and responsibilities: 1. Lead the delivery of a variety of football and multisport programes across the Trust. 2. Support the promotion and delivery of all Trust programmes, including Soccer Schools, Advanced Coaching Centres and Regional Talent Clubs. 3. Support the Football Development Projects Manager in achieving set performance targets and KPI’s relating to programme income. 4. Ensure that all programmes are structured and high quality, following the appropriate schemes of work and linking into the National Curriculum and National Governing Body strategies. 5. Manage and motivate a team of dedicated staff. 6. Support the development of staff and contribute to in-house training programmes. 7. Monitor and evaluate all delivery programmes ensuring that all data is up to date and accurate on Views. 8. Ensure that all staff and delivery programmes are fully compliant with the latest safeguarding, health and safety and data protection legislation. 9. Attend meetings and represent Nottingham Forest Community Trust at events. 10. Provide cover across Trust programmes where necessary. 11. Be a positive role model and engage people of all ages and abilities in positive activities. 12. Develop and maintain effective positive working relationships with stakeholders and partner organisations. 13. Represent Nottingham Forest Community Trust in a professional manner at all times with respect to attitude, work ethic, appearance, conduct and personal hygiene. 14. Undertake any other duties and responsibilities required to commensurate with the grade of the post. 15. Report directly to the Football Development Projects Manager and be ultimately responsible to the Chief Executive Officer.
